On the way to more electromobility, Federal Transport Minister Andreas Scheuer (CSU) appeals to the automotive industry to bring as many components as possible into domestic production.
It would be the wrong message to motorists to offer bonuses for the purchase of e-vehicles, "the end consumers then have to wait nine months for the product because various parts are not available," said Scheuer on Wednesday in Hamburg.
Hamburg - "When converting mobility, we need the availability of the products."
In the auto industry there are currently production stops and shift failures due to a lack of semiconductors.
Important suppliers are located in Asia.
Scheuer said: "I hope that the decisive factor is not only the global perspective of a manufacturer, but also what components absolutely have to remain in Germany in order to maintain the supply chains in Germany".
